Diamond cup wheels are the workhorse of concrete surface preparation, from removing old coatings and leveling uneven slabs to opening pores before polishing. For contractors and fabricators sourcing diamond tools, the wrong cup wheel wastes time, overheats the bond, and leaves swirl marks that require rework. Segment Height and Removal Rate

Segment height — typically 5 mm to 10 mm on professional cup wheels — directly affects how long the tool cuts before the diamond layer is consumed. Taller segments carry more diamond grit and tolerate heavier down-pressure on rough, high-removal passes. Shorter segments suit finish passes where flatness and minimal gouging matter more than speed.

  • 5 mm segments: Finish grinding, thin-set removal on cured slabs, angle-grinder work in tight areas.
  • 8 mm segments: General-purpose floor prep, epoxy removal, medium-hard concrete.
  • 10 mm segments: Aggressive stock removal on green or high-PSI concrete, scarifying transitions.

Bond Hardness and Concrete Match

As with saw blades, cup wheel bonds must complement the abrasiveness of the substrate. Soft bonds expose fresh diamond quickly on hard, dense concrete and engineered stone. Hard bonds resist premature wear on soft, sandy mixes and abrasive aggregate. A medium bond covers most commercial slabs between 3,000 and 5,000 PSI.

When grinding exposes large aggregate or rebar patches, step down to a softer bond or reduce feed pressure. If segments glaze and stop cutting, the bond is too hard for the material — switch to a softer grade rather than forcing the grinder.

RPM, Wet vs Dry, and Safety

Always stay within the cup wheel rated maximum RPM printed on the flange label. A 125 mm cup on a 12,000 RPM angle grinder demands a wheel rated above that speed. For walk-behind grinders, match segment count and bond to the machine weight and head pressure.

  1. Run wet whenever slurry collection is available — it extends bond life and suppresses silica dust.
  2. Inspect the arbor and backing plate for runout before each shift.
  3. Replace the cup wheel when segment wear reaches the steel body; never grind with undercut segments.
